**Ticket: Canary gate config drifted on Pressgate**

Heads up for whoever reviews this — the canary gating rules on the Pressgate deploy pipeline don't match what's in the repo anymore. Someone loosened the error-rate threshold and shortened the bake window during the outage two sprints back, and it stuck. Rollouts have been promoting way too fast since. I'm resetting everything to the reviewed baseline in this change. For the record, the intended gating values are as follows.

service settings:
[kelax]
team = caswyn
access_code = ac_c41040
owner = briius.praix
host = kelax.qirvanlabs.corp
port = 9200
peer = sormir.halixhq.internal
salt = f8d36025
pin = 3766

For the board: our commercial property and liability policies with Westmere Assurance come up for renewal at quarter-end. Premiums are quoted 9% higher, driven by expanded coverage at the Dunhollow facility and sector-wide rate increases. Brokerage advises the quote is competitive; two alternative carriers returned higher figures. Deductibles remain unchanged, and cyber coverage has been folded into the main policy. Recommendation is to renew on the quoted terms. Relevant strategic context is summarised in the note below.

management briefing: Headcount on the Belix team goes from 60 to 93 by the end of November. Gross margin on Belix came in at 23 percent against a plan of 47 percent.

Handover: seat-map renderer, Gildenrow Playhouse project. SVG layer is generated server-side; zoom handled client-side. Known issue: balcony rows overlap at odd aspect ratios — clamp in render.ts is a stopgap. Don't touch the coordinate normalizer without rerunning the fixture suite. Accessibility labels are partial; backlog ticket exists. Future maintainers should direct design questions to the person named below.

signatory, yafof-tahaf: Eliius Holix

Handover — TilePorter prefetcher

Taking over from me: TilePorter prefetches map tiles ahead of the viewport for the Norberry SDK. Plugin authors hook the prefetch queue via the extension API; don't change the eviction order, downstream plugins depend on it. Staging credentials rotate monthly. To unlock the encrypted plugin-signing store after rotation, you'll need the recovery passphrase noted below.

recovery phrase for bajeg-hahop: holix-quenok-praox-eliius-giliel-holath-istix-tamvan-fenir-aldeth